当前位置: 首页 > news >正文

做网站用母版页不好么wordpress 订单号位数

做网站用母版页不好么,wordpress 订单号位数,企业邮箱怎么查看,免费网站推广软件有哪些在数据库设计中#xff0c;范式#xff08;Normal Form#xff09;用于消除冗余和异常#xff0c;确保数据一致性。以下是第一范式、第二范式、第三范式和BCNF#xff08;Boyce-Codd Normal Form#xff0c;即第四范式#xff09;的示例说明#xff1a; 1. 第一范式范式Normal Form用于消除冗余和异常确保数据一致性。以下是第一范式、第二范式、第三范式和BCNFBoyce-Codd Normal Form即第四范式的示例说明 1. 第一范式1NF—— 消除重复数据 要求所有字段都是原子性值即每个字段中只能包含单一值不能包含重复或多重数据。 不符合1NF的示例 学生表 --------------------------------------- | 学生编号 | 姓名 | 课程 | --------------------------------------- | 001 | 张三 | 数学, 语文 | | 002 | 李四 | 英语 | | 003 | 王五 | 化学, 物理 | ---------------------------------------这里的 课程 列包含了多个值数学和语文在同一个单元格中这不符合1NF。 符合1NF的示例 学生表 ----------------------------- | 学生编号 | 姓名 | 课程 | ----------------------------- | 001 | 张三 | 数学 | | 001 | 张三 | 语文 | | 002 | 李四 | 英语 | | 003 | 王五 | 化学 | | 003 | 王五 | 物理 | -----------------------------这里每个字段的值都是原子性的。 2. 第二范式2NF—— 消除部分依赖 要求在符合1NF的基础上表中的所有非主属性必须完全依赖于主键不能有部分依赖。 不符合2NF的示例 选课表 -------------------------------------- | 学生编号 | 课程 | 成绩 | 学生电话 | -------------------------------------- | 001 | 数学 | 90 | 123456 | | 001 | 语文 | 85 | 123456 | | 002 | 英语 | 88 | 987654 | --------------------------------------这里主键是 学生编号 课程 的组合但 学生电话 只依赖于 学生编号而与 课程 无关这就是部分依赖。 符合2NF的示例 将数据分解成两个表 学生表学生编号, 姓名, 学生电话 ----------------------------- | 学生编号 | 姓名 | 学生电话 | ----------------------------- | 001 | 张三 | 123456 | | 002 | 李四 | 987654 | -----------------------------成绩表学生编号, 课程, 成绩 ----------------------------- | 学生编号 | 课程 | 成绩 | ----------------------------- | 001 | 数学 | 90 | | 001 | 语文 | 85 | | 002 | 英语 | 88 | -----------------------------现在每个非主属性如学生电话都完全依赖于主键。 3. 第三范式3NF—— 消除传递依赖 要求在符合2NF的基础上所有非主属性必须直接依赖于主键而不能通过其他非主属性间接依赖主键。 不符合3NF的示例 学生表 ------------------------------------------ | 学生编号 | 姓名 | 班级 | 班主任 | ------------------------------------------ | 001 | 张三 | 101 | 王老师 | | 002 | 李四 | 102 | 李老师 | ------------------------------------------这里 班主任 是通过 班级 依赖于 学生编号而不是直接依赖主键学生编号这是传递依赖。 符合3NF的示例 将数据分解成两个表 学生表学生编号, 姓名, 班级 --------------------------------- | 学生编号 | 姓名 | 班级 | --------------------------------- | 001 | 张三 | 101 | | 002 | 李四 | 102 | ---------------------------------班级表班级, 班主任 ---------------------- | 班级 | 班主任 | ---------------------- | 101 | 王老师 | | 102 | 李老师 | ----------------------现在班主任直接依赖于班级不再有传递依赖。 4. BCNFBoyce-Codd范式第四范式—— 处理多值依赖和候选键 要求在符合3NF的基础上每个非主属性必须依赖于候选键的超集即任何候选键都能唯一确定表中的所有属性。 不符合BCNF的示例 教师课程表 ----------------------------- | 教师编号 | 课程 | 教室 | ----------------------------- | T001 | 数学 | A101 | | T001 | 语文 | A102 | | T002 | 英语 | A101 | -----------------------------在这个表中主键是 教师编号 课程但是 教室 可以由 课程 唯一确定每门课程都在同一个教室上课这破坏了 BCNF 规范。 符合BCNF的示例 分解成两个表 教师课程表教师编号, 课程 -------------------- | 教师编号 | 课程 | -------------------- | T001 | 数学 | | T001 | 语文 | | T002 | 英语 | --------------------课程教室表课程, 教室 ------------------ | 课程 | 教室 | ------------------ | 数学 | A101 | | 语文 | A102 | | 英语 | A101 | ------------------现在每个非主属性都依赖于候选键没有多值依赖或不合理的键依赖。 总结 1NF确保每个字段都是原子性值。2NF消除部分依赖所有非主属性都完全依赖于主键。3NF消除传递依赖所有非主属性直接依赖于主键。BCNF确保每个非主属性依赖于候选键的超集解决候选键的多值依赖问题。
http://www.dnsts.com.cn/news/234692.html

相关文章:

  • 卫龙模仿iphone做网站国外网站查询
  • 建设部网站危险性较大wordpress获取主题路径
  • dw软件可以做哪些网站工业产品设计就业前景
  • 展览网站模板大全网站的数据库怎么建立
  • 泰州网站建设哪家好黄酒的电商网页设计网站
  • 珠海做网站推广公司最新清远发布
  • flash个人网站设计江西南昌网站定制
  • 做网站需要交管理费吗如何给网站写文章
  • 网站建设有什么需求中山外贸网站建设
  • 怎么做盗版电影网站吗房地产最新消息政策
  • 如何进行网站设计南京微网站开发
  • 网站改版公告网站建设需求分析要做的事
  • 昆明做网站做的好的公司有哪些wordpress是mvc架构吗
  • 做一个网站每年多少钱wordpress腾讯云对象存储
  • 彩票网站开发软件centos6.6做网站
  • 河南省新闻头条最新消息搜索引擎seo排名优化
  • 非织梦做的网站能仿吗企业管理制度标准范本
  • 焦作做微信网站多少钱如何把产品放到网上销售
  • 如何给自己的网站做优化河南网站顾问
  • 网站架构设计招聘学影视后期的正规学校
  • 网站开发设计进度表广州市住房 建设局网站
  • 网站有域名怎么和做的网页链接外贸网站建设费用多少
  • 深圳网站建设专家搜索引擎seo推广
  • 网站注册页面微分销系统哪个好
  • 做网站为什么差价很大网页设计有哪些软件
  • 名校长工作室网站建设南山网站优化
  • wordpress导航栏文字大小不一九江seo
  • 网站推广有用吗?石河子网站建设公司
  • 网站建设石家庄快优网站建设预计费用
  • 网站做优化效果怎么样网站改了模板被百度降权